Nirogacestat is a synthetic gamma-secretase inhibitor and an orally active small-molecule pharmaceutical ingredient. It inhibits gamma-secretase, an enzyme complex involved in the proteolytic processing of several transmembrane proteins, including the Notch receptor.
Nirogacestat is used as an active pharmaceutical ingredient in the development and manufacture of targeted oncology medicines, particularly for progressing desmoid tumors requiring systemic treatment. The marketed pharmaceutical form is nirogacestat hydrobromide (dihydrobromide). (dailymed.nlm.nih.gov)

The free base and pharmaceutical hydrobromide salt should be distinguished when preparing API documentation. FDA identifies the active ingredient in OGSIVEO as nirogacestat hydrobromide, while FDA's substance database separately identifies the free-base nirogacestat. (precision.fda.gov)
CAS Number — Nirogacestat: 1290543-63-3
CAS Number — Nirogacestat Hydrobromide: 1962925-29-6
Molecular Formula — Nirogacestat: C₂₇H₄₁F₂N₅O
Molecular Weight — Nirogacestat: 489.64 g/mol
Molecular Formula — Nirogacestat Hydrobromide: C₂₇H₄₃Br₂F₂N₅O
Molecular Weight — Nirogacestat Hydrobromide: 651.48 g/mol
Chemical Name: (S)-2-(((S)-6,8-difluoro-1,2,3,4-tetrahydronaphthalen-2-yl)amino)-N-(1-(2-methyl-1-(neopentylamino)propan-2-yl)-1H-imidazol-4-yl)pentanamide dihydrobromide
Drug Class: Gamma-Secretase Inhibitor
Therapeutic Class: Antineoplastic Agent
Therapeutic Area: Oncology
Molecule Type: Synthetic Small Molecule
Development Code: PF-03084014 / PF-3084014
Target: Gamma-Secretase
FDA and PubChem identify the free base as C₂₇H₄₁F₂N₅O with molecular weight approximately 489.6 g/mol, while FDA/DailyMed identifies the hydrobromide form used in OGSIVEO as C₂₇H₄₃Br₂F₂N₅O with molecular weight 651.48 g/mol. (pubchem.ncbi.nlm.nih.gov)

Nirogacestat is indicated for adult patients with progressing desmoid tumors who require systemic treatment. Desmoid tumors are locally aggressive soft-tissue tumors associated with dysregulated cellular signaling.
Its therapeutic activity is associated with inhibition of gamma-secretase and subsequent reduction of Notch pathway signaling. (cancer.gov)
The Notch signaling pathway regulates processes including cellular differentiation, proliferation and tissue development.
Gamma-secretase participates in the proteolytic activation of Notch receptors. By inhibiting gamma-secretase, Nirogacestat interferes with Notch signaling and downstream biological processes relevant to desmoid tumor growth.
Nirogacestat hydrobromide is described as a white to off-white powder. FDA/DailyMed reports a molecular weight of 651.48 g/mol for the dihydrobromide salt. (dailymed.nlm.nih.gov)
Nirogacestat hydrobromide has an aqueous solubility of approximately 11.4 mg/mL at 25°C, with a measured aqueous solution pH of approximately 4.4. FDA/DailyMed notes that the dihydrobromide salt is highly soluble at low pH, while its solubility decreases substantially at pH values above 6.0. (dailymed.nlm.nih.gov)
